Дэвид П. Андерсон - David P. Anderson
Дэвид П. Андерсон | |
---|---|
Родился | 1955 (65–66 лет)
Окленд, Калифорния , США
|
Альма-матер |
Уэслианский университет Висконсин-Мэдисонский университет |
Известен | Волонтерские вычисления |
Награды | Премия Президента NSF молодому исследователю Грант IBM на развитие факультета |
Научная карьера | |
Поля | Информатика |
Учреждения | Калифорнийский университет в Беркли |
Тезис | Методология на основе грамматики для спецификации и реализации протокола (1985) |
Докторант | Лоуренс Ландвебер |
Дэвид Папа Андерсон (родился 1955), американский научный сотрудник лаборатории космических наук , в Университете Калифорнии, Беркли , и адъюнкт - профессор компьютерных наук в Университете Хьюстона . Андерсон возглавляет программные проекты SETI @ home , BOINC , Bossa и Bolt .
Образование
Андерсон получил степень бакалавра математики в Уэслианском университете и степень магистра и доктора наук в области математики и информатики в Университете Висконсин-Мэдисон . Во время учебы в аспирантуре опубликовал четыре исследовательских работы по компьютерной графике. Его докторское исследование включало использование расширенных грамматик атрибутов для определения и реализации протоколов связи.
Карьера
С 1985 по 1992 год он был доцентом факультета компьютерных наук Калифорнийского университета в Беркли, где получил награды Президента NSF для молодых исследователей и IBM Faculty Development Awards. За это время он провел несколько исследовательских проектов:
- FORMULA (Forth Music Language), параллельный язык программирования и исполняющая система для компьютерной музыки на основе Forth.
- MOOD (Музыкальный объектно-ориентированный диалект), параллельный язык программирования и исполняющая система для компьютерной музыки на основе C ++. Также существует порт для MS-DOS .
- DASH, распределенная операционная система с поддержкой цифрового аудио и видео.
- Continuous Media File System (CMFS), файловая система для цифрового аудио и видео.
- Comet, сервер ввода-вывода для цифрового аудио и видео.
С 1992 по 1994 год он работал в Sonic Solutions , где разработал Sonic System, первую распределенную систему для профессионального редактирования цифрового звука.
Изобретений
В 1994 году он изобрел «Телевидение виртуальной реальности», телевизионную систему, позволяющую зрителям контролировать свое виртуальное положение и ориентацию. Он получил патент на это изобретение в 1996 году.
В 1994 году он разработал одну из первых систем для совместной фильтрации и разработал веб-сайт Red.com, который предоставлял рекомендации по фильмам на основе рейтингов фильмов пользователя.
С 1995 по 1998 год он был главным техническим директором Tunes.com, где он разрабатывал веб-системы для поиска музыки, основанные на совместной фильтрации, акустике и других моделях.
В 1995 году он присоединился к Дэвиду Гедье и Дэну Вертимеру в создании SETI @ home , раннего проекта волонтерских вычислений. Андерсон продолжает направлять SETI @ home.
С 2000 по 2002 год он служил в качестве технического директора в United Devices , компания , которая разработала программное обеспечение для распределенных вычислений.
Открытая инфраструктура Беркли для сетевых вычислений
В 2002 году он создал проект Berkeley Open Infrastructure for Network Computing , который разрабатывает программную платформу с открытым исходным кодом для добровольных вычислений . Проект финансируется NSF и базируется в Лаборатории космических наук Калифорнийского университета в Беркли . BOINC используется примерно в 100 проектах, включая SETI @ home , Einstein @ home , Rosetta @ home , Climateprediction.net и IBM World Community Grid . Он используется в качестве платформы для нескольких распределенных приложений в таких различных областях, как математика, медицина, молекулярная биология, климатология и астрофизика.
Андерсон участвовал в проекте Stardust @ home , в котором 23 000 добровольцев использовали для идентификации частиц межзвездной пыли через Интернет - подход, называемый распределенным мышлением . В 2007 году Андерсон запустил два новых проекта программного обеспечения: Bossa (промежуточное программное обеспечение для распределенного мышления) и Bolt (структура для сетевого обучения и образования в контексте добровольных вычислений и распределенного мышления).
Открытая система Беркли для агрегирования навыков
Открытая система Berkeley для агрегирования навыков (BOSSA) - это программная среда для распределенного мышления , использующая добровольцев в Интернете для выполнения задач, требующих человеческого интеллекта, знаний или когнитивных навыков.